# What Does a Professional Line-Stander Do?
A professional line-stander is hired to wait in lines for clients, who may not have the time or desire to wait themselves. This can include waiting in lines for new product releases, concerts, sporting events, or even restaurant reservations. Line-standers may also provide additional services, such as purchasing items on behalf of clients or delivering them to their doorstep.

# How to Become a Professional Line-Stander
To become a professional line-stander, one needs to be patient, reliable, and able to work independently. Line-standers typically advertise their services on social media or job boards and negotiate rates with clients. Some line-standers may also work for companies that specialize in line-standing services.
